Post subject: | Thursday Numbers |
1 BLADE: TRINITY $2,902,225 -47.4% $8,423,544 2 THE POLAR EXPRESS $1,134,444 +5.1% $100,238,397 3 NATIONAL TREASURE $931,520 -2.9% $114,239,337 4 CHRISTMAS WITH THE KRANKS $557,056 +1% $47,171,044 5 CLOSER $518,385 -7.8% $10,005,027 6 THE INCREDIBLES $395,234 -3.5% $227,536,615 7 ALEXANDER $289,354 -4.6% $31,115,563 8 THE SPONGEBOB SQUAREPANTS MOVIE $234,076 -14.6% $69,239,011 9 BRIDGET JONES: THE EDGE OF REASON $229,725 -8.4% $37,299,300 10 FINDING NEVERLAND $197,000 -4.8% $12,520,895 |
